Abstract
A novel polymeric complex NaCo(o-pba)3(H2O)3 (o-Hpba = 2-(1-oxo-1H-2,3-dihydroisoindol-2-yl)benzonic acid) based on racemic N-arylphthalimidine ligand has been prepared and characterized by elemental analysis, spectroscopic and X-ray crystallography methods. In the compound, each Co(II) cation is coordinated by six O atoms from three carboxyl groups of o-pba− and three water molecules in fac-MA3B3 model forming a chiral tripodal Co(o-pba)3(H2O)3− anion-complex, enantiomeric pairs of which are alternately arranged in head-to-head and tail-to-tail orientations giving rise to a meso-one-dimensional chain-like structure. The compound exhibits high stability and unusual triple-peak luminescence in DMSO solution at room temperature.
